Detection of prostate cancer related copy number variations with SNP genotyping array.
European review for medical and pharmacological sciences - 1 Nov 2013
Wang Y, Yao X, Li S-N, Suo A-L, Tian T, Ruan Z-P, Guo H, Yao Y
Abstract excerpt
AIM: Prostate cancer is characterized by the accumulation of multiple copy number variants (CNVs) across the genome. We aim to identify potential prostate cancer related CNVs.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Whole-genome SNP genotyping data of 18 prostate cancer patients was downloaded from the GEO (Gene Expression Omnibus) database. PennCNV was used to detect CNVs.
